Abstract
A vehicle parking brake is automatically applied when the vehicle is stationary and is released by sensors which detect motion of the drive shaft (5). The brakes are applied by a servo motor (1) when the shaft is stationary. An overriding button when the ignition is "on" allows the vehicle to free-wheel if required. The brake cannot be released when the ignition key is removed. The servo motor either tensions brake cables or in a hydraulic system operates a piston of a master cylinder. <IMAGE>
Description
PATENT OF VEHICLE/AUTOMOBILE PARKING BRAKE
FEATURES
The conventional manually operated parking brake either hand or foot operated is replaced with an electrically operated servo motor that tensions the brake cables in the conventional method where it is felt desirable to retain a secondary braking system to the hydraulic system. The arresting brake is automatically applied whenever the vehicle comes to a standstill. In a hydraulics only braking system the servo motor operates the brake master cylinder pressurising the hydraulic fluid thereby activating the brakes.
DESCRIPTION
Servo Motor: The unit retains a charge sufficient to operate for an extended period should power be disconected or the battery removed. To activate the parking brake, the motor operates a piston which extends, tensioning the brake cables in a cable system. In an hydraulic system the motor operates the piston which pressurises the master cylinder.
METHOD OF ACTIVATION.
Various sensors activate the system.
Operation Mode 1: With the ignition on.
The system is activated "on" at all times that the vehicle is stationary. Drive power when sensed from the drive shaft sensors activate the system "off". To free Wheel in neutral an overriding push switch will activate the system "off". The push switch is illuminated when in the "on" position
Static Mode 2: With the ignition off.
Turning the ignition off does not turn the system off". The power to the braking system is redirected to the charged servo motor. The illuminated push switch will remain on for 30 seconds.
The parking brake system can only be set to "operation mode" by inserting the ignition key therefore acting as an additional anti theft device.
Definition "off": Parking brake released "on" : Parking brake on
Claims (1)
- CLAIMS VEHICLE/AUTOMOBILE PARKING BRAKE.I claim the invention of an automatic parking brake for any motorised moving vehicle or object.In place of the conventional hand operated or foot operated parking brake, a servo motor applies the brakes when sensors detect that the vehicle or object is in a stationary position.The servo motor automatically releases the brakes when it senses that drive power is detected from the engine.The brake can also be overridden to enable the vehicle or object to free wheel by a manual switch.The servo assisted parking brake system cannot be released unless the ignition key is in the ignition switch.
